Taxonomic Classification

Rank billygoat-plum Hector s Dolphin
Kingdom Plantae (Plants)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) Chordata (Chordates)
Class Magnoliopsida (Dicots)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Myrtales (Myrtales) Cetacea (Whales & Dolphins)
Family Combretaceae Delphinidae (Oceanic Dolphins)
Genus Terminalia Cephalorhynchus
Species Terminalia latipes Cephalorhynchus hectori

Conservation Status

billygoat-plum

LC — Least Concern

Hector s Dolphin

EN — Endangered
